In the ancient language of Sanskrit, Mayur signifies the majestic Peacock, a symbol of grace and strength. The yogic posture known as Mayurasana or Peacock Pose embodies these qualities, offering a multitude of physical and mental benefits. Let's delve into the intricacies of this empowering asana and discover its transformative potential.
Unveiling Mayurasana:
Mayurasana, the Peacock Pose, is renowned for its ability to fortify various parts of the body while enhancing internal functions. Here's how you can master this pose:
Step-by-Step Guide:
Initial Position:Begin by sitting on both your upper scales (heels) with your knees resting on the floor.
Place your palms on the ground with fingers extended and pointing backward.
Position your elbows gently on either side of the navel, creating a stable foundation.
Engage and Lift:With a steady breath, stretch both legs together and come forward, lifting the upper part of your body.
Straighten your legs horizontally, ensuring your chest, neck, and head remain in a straight line.
Balance and Hold:Maintain this pose with poise and strength, focusing on keeping your core engaged and your breath steady.
Hold the pose for a comfortable duration, feeling the energy coursing through your wrists, forearms, and back torso.
Release and Rest:After holding the pose, gently release and return to a relaxed position, allowing your body to rest and integrate the benefits.
Benefits of Mayurasana:
Physical Strength and Toning:"Strengthens wrists, forearms, back torso, and legs, promoting overall physical resilience and tone."
Abdominal Toning and Digestive Health:"Tones the abdomen, stimulates gastric juices, aids in digestion, and helps maintain a healthy appetite."
Diabetes Management:"Beneficial for diabetes by regulating blood sugar levels and improving insulin sensitivity."
Emotional Well-being:"Enhances balance, concentration, and mental clarity, offering relief from gas troubles and countering feelings of depression."
Therapeutic Benefits:
Strengthening the Diaphragm:Mayurasana strengthens the diaphragm, supporting respiratory function and deepening breathing capacity.
